Lore
Night reapers are monstrosities born of a realm of demons and dragons. When their world was subsumed by the dark god Uul, they joined the Host of the legions of Chaos. These malevolent creatures answer to Silus of the Rift alone and unleash their wrath according to his will.
Unpredictable and brutal, night reapers ensure terror reigns wherever they soar and have been a crucial instrument in quelling the rising rebellion in the towns and cities that span the empire’s horizons.
Stats
Night Reaper is a powerful magic attack unit that combines strong offensive and defensive abilities. With Flying, Deflect, and Last Stand, it can evade hits, negate indirect damage, and become even stronger when it's the last one left. Its high mana cost makes it more of a centerpiece unit, carry, in other words, best when supported by other units and can be the linchpin or saving grace if you get into pickle and this is the last unit you have alive.

Good Rules to Consider
Icon | Name | Reason |
---|---|---|
![]() | Earthquake | Non-flying Units take 2 Melee damage at the end of each round. |
Flying negates Earthquake damage, while Wingbreak punishes enemies with Flying. It's a two for one ability perfect for this rule. | ||
![]() | Armored Up | All Units have 2 Armor in addition to their normal Armor stat. |
Since Night Reaper deals magic attack, it bypasses the added armor on enemy units. If your enemies have melee and range attacks, you get the benefit from Armored Up rule without the demerits. | ||
![]() | Explosive Weaponry | All units have Blast (deals an additional 50% damage to units adjacent to the target, rounded up). |
Deflect nullifies Blast damage, giving Night Reaper better options. If the enemy has Flying, the bonus attack from Wingbreak means more damage from Blast. |
Bad Rules to Think Twice
Icon | Name | Reason |
---|---|---|
![]() | Super Sneak | All melee units have Sneak (targets the enemy unit in the last position). |
Sneak units can take out Night Reaper before Last Stand can trigger. While you can counter this by putting Night Reaper in the middle, it's still going to be tricky because your enemies might not use Melee units that gets benefit from Super Sneak rule, which means you just sabotaged yourself by not putting this unit as the last one. | ||
![]() | Aim True | All units gain True Strike (attacks will never miss). |
Flying’s evasion is negated, leaving Night Reaper vulnerable to melee and range attacks. | ||
![]() | Noxious Fumes | All Units start the battle Poisoned. |
Deflect can only negate damage from indirect sources. Poison damages the unit directly without interaction from another unit. This means Deflect will not be useful in this rule. |
